In the context of calculating total potential, the correct choice involves summing the variables that are representative of different potentials within a system. Specifically, when dealing with potentials, the symbols V₊ and V₋ typically represent positive and negative potentials, or electric potentials at various points in an electric field.

Electric potential (often denoted as V) is a scalar quantity that represents the potential energy per unit charge at a point in an electric field. By summing V₊ and V₋, you can find the total electric potential due to multiple sources of charge, taking into account how their individual potentials contribute to the overall potential experienced at a specific point in space. This summation is vital for understanding how potentials combine, especially when charges interact within an electric field.
